What Sunrise 2027 actually is
GS1 — the body that issues the barcode numbers on retail packaging — has set the end of 2027 as the point by which retail point-of-sale systems worldwide should be able to scan 2D codes as well as traditional linear barcodes.
It is not a ban on EAN-13. It is the moment the industry becomes able to accept something better, which means brands can start putting a single code on packaging that works at the till and gives the shopper something when they scan it with a phone.
For anyone redesigning packaging between now and 2027, the practical question is whether to design in a 2D code now rather than retrofit one later.
What a Digital Link looks like
A GS1 Digital Link is a web URL with the product identifier embedded in a standardised path. Rather than encoding just the number 05901234123457, the code carries something like:
https://example.com/01/05901234123457
The /01/ segment is the application identifier for a GTIN — the same AI used inside GS1-128 and GS1 DataMatrix. Any GS1-aware system reads the GTIN straight out of the URL, while a phone browser simply follows the link.
That is the elegance of it: one symbol, two audiences. The checkout extracts an identifier; the shopper gets a web page. Additional identifiers can follow the same pattern — batch under /10/, expiry under /17/, serial under /21/.

What brands actually gain
- A customer relationship from packaging. The scan can land on ingredients, provenance, recipes, care instructions or a reorder page.
- Regulatory headroom. Digital labelling requirements keep expanding, and a link scales where printed panels do not.
- Batch-level traceability. Encoding batch and expiry makes recalls precise instead of blanket.
- Actual measurement. A dynamic destination means you can see how many people scanned, from where, and change what they get without reprinting.
- One code instead of several. Replaces the EAN plus whatever separate marketing QR code has been bolted on beside it.
How to prepare
- Confirm you hold a GS1 licence. Digital Link is built on your GTIN, so a GS1 company prefix is the prerequisite. Resold barcode numbers will not work.
- Decide what the scan should do. The URL is the product experience — treat it as a landing page, not an afterthought.
- Use a destination you can change. Packaging outlives campaigns. A static URL printed on a million units is a decision you cannot revisit.
- Talk to your retailers. Scanner readiness varies by chain and territory; some are ready now, others are not.
- Keep the EAN-13 for now. Through the transition, most packaging carries both. Dual-marking is the norm until POS coverage is universal.

Frequently Asked Questions
Is EAN-13 being switched off in 2027?
No. Sunrise 2027 is the target date for retail point-of-sale systems to be capable of reading 2D codes. Linear barcodes continue to work, and most packaging will carry both through the transition.
What is the difference between a GS1 Digital Link and a normal QR code?
A Digital Link is a QR code (or Data Matrix) whose URL follows a GS1-standardised structure with the GTIN embedded in the path. A checkout system extracts the product identifier from it; a phone just opens the link. A normal QR code carries an arbitrary URL that no retail system can interpret.
Do I need a GS1 licence for Digital Link?
Yes. The whole thing is built on a GTIN, which must be licensed from GS1 to be globally unique. If you are using resold or invented barcode numbers, they will not work.
Should I use QR or Data Matrix for Digital Link?
QR for anything a shopper scans, because every phone camera reads it natively. Data Matrix where space is extremely tight or industry practice already favours it, such as pharmaceutical and medical device labelling.
Can I add batch and expiry to a Digital Link?
Yes. Additional application identifiers extend the URL path — batch under /10/, expiry under /17/, serial under /21/ — which is what makes batch-level traceability and precise recalls possible.
What happens if a shopper scans it with an older phone?
It opens the URL like any other QR code. That is the point of the design — the code degrades gracefully to being an ordinary web link.

Will it scan at the checkout and on phones?
Phones: yes — every built-in camera app reads QR codes. Checkouts: 2D-capable imaging scanners read it; older single-line laser scanners cannot, which is why packaging carries both codes through the transition and why retail POS is upgrading ahead of Sunrise 2027.
